
INVESTING IT
A U.S. Warning, of Sorts,
About Fees and 401ks
by Abby Schultz
from The New York Times, Money
and Business, Financial Desk, August 2, 1998
partial reprint; contact The New York Times for complete
text
EXCERPT:
"The Labor Department (is releasing)
a 17-page booklet describing the range of fees levied on 401k
(plans). The booklet also discusses the higher cost of actively-managed
funds, versus passive ones, and tells participants that "brand
name" mutual funds that are sold to individual investors
typically charge higher fees than accounts that are separately
managed for an employer's plan."
OTHER POINTS:
DOL looking at whether 401k retirement savings are being eroded by excessive and/or
undisclosed fees
DOL looking at whether
companies are meeting their fiduciary responsibilities regarding
"choosing and monitoring 401k service providers"
DOL looking at whether
participants are being informed/educated as to the effects of
management and other fees on their account balances
